About

Dan Ma is a scholar working on Mechanics of Materials, Civil and Structural Engineering and Ocean Engineering. According to data from OpenAlex, Dan Ma has authored 173 papers receiving a total of 5.3k indexed citations (citations by other indexed papers that have themselves been cited), including 104 papers in Mechanics of Materials, 74 papers in Civil and Structural Engineering and 37 papers in Ocean Engineering. Recurrent topics in Dan Ma’s work include Rock Mechanics and Modeling (98 papers), Grouting, Rheology, and Soil Mechanics (34 papers) and Landslides and related hazards (23 papers). Dan Ma is often cited by papers focused on Rock Mechanics and Modeling (98 papers), Grouting, Rheology, and Soil Mechanics (34 papers) and Landslides and related hazards (23 papers). Dan Ma collaborates with scholars based in China, United Kingdom and Germany. Dan Ma's co-authors include Hongyu Duan, Zilong Zhou, Haibo Bai, Jixiong Zhang, Xin Cai, Lu Chen, Xibing Li, Zhenhua Li, Mohammad Rezania and Xianbiao Mao and has published in prestigious journals such as ACS Nano, Renewable and Sustainable Energy Reviews and PLoS ONE.
